Aid climbing opens up a vertical world that free climbing alone can't access. Big walls, multi day objectives, and routes that demand a completely different set of skills and systems than anything you've learned free climbing. Our Big Wall and Aid Climbing course is the most direct path to developing those skills, covering everything from basic aid placements to the haul systems and wall logistics that make multi day big wall climbing possible.
The course is available as a private, customized curriculum built around your current level and goals. Whether you're stepping into aiders for the first time or preparing for a specific big wall objective, your guide will tailor the curriculum to make sure you're developing the right skills on the right terrain.
Big wall climbing is one of the most demanding and rewarding disciplines in the sport — and the skills developed in this course form the foundation for some of the most celebrated climbing objectives in the world. From Colorado's own walls to iconic destinations like Yosemite, the progression starts here.
